Perpetrators
refer to individuals who commit acts of violence, harm, or criminal offenses against others.
Brave Heart's Intervention
is a therapeutic model designed to address historical trauma among Native American populations, focusing on healing and resilience.
Lakota Sioux
A Native American tribe, part of the Great Sioux Nation, known for their rich history, culture, and language, primarily residing in parts of North and South Dakota.
PTSD Symptoms
Manifestations of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der, which can include flashbacks, severe anxiety, uncontrollable thoughts about a traumatic event, and more.
